How TB-500 Works
TB-500 and related healing peptides occupy a research niche where animal model data is extensive but controlled human trial data remains limited. The mechanistic plausibility is well-established — the biological pathways (angiogenesis, collagen synthesis, growth factor receptor modulation) are understood and relevant to human physiology. What's less certain is the dose-response relationship and optimal administration protocol in human models. Lesotho researchers designing protocols should account for this translation uncertainty: animal model doses and administration routes don't always extrapolate directly to human in-vivo contexts. Reviewing the available human case reports and small trials alongside the animal model literature provides the most complete picture of what's known about TB-500.

TB-500 Safety & Research Protocols
As a research compound, TB-500 falls beyond the scope of licensed drug frameworks in Lesotho and most jurisdictions — the available safety data comes from preclinical studies and limited human research. Storage requirements: lyophilised TB-500 at freezer temperature (−20°C), reconstituted solution refrigerated at 2-8°C and used within 4 weeks — reconstitute only with bacteriostatic water.
